Key Features
The Sash Pendant from Visual Comfort adds an ethereal character to one’s intimate spaces with a shape of soft, floating light. The piece satisfies in modern or contemporary spaces that look to keep things low-key. It mounts to the ceiling with a low-profile canopy. An ultra-fine cord suspension appears like an accenting contour overhead. The suspension gives the shade the illusion of floating. Soft to the touch, the linen shade engulfs the light source with a diffuser below for a glare-free experience. A soft downlight exits through the shade’s opening while an ambient glow filters through its surface.
Founded in 1987 by Andy Singer, Visual Comfort Signature, formerly known as Visual Comfort, has years of experience collaborating with world-renowned artisans and has accumulated a diverse collection of quality products. The Visual Comfort Signature collection, including pendants, chandeliers, floor lamps and outdoor lights, incorporates natural materials and distinctive hand-applied finishes, creating a unique look and ambiance that leaves a long lasting impression.

- Dimmer Not Included
- Lighting Style: Soft/Diffused/Ambient
- Designed by Barbara Barry
- Designed in 2020
- Material: Metal
- Shade Material: Linen
- Dimmable: Yes
- Dimmer Type: Electronic low voltage (ELV)
- Location Rating: ETL Listed
- Made In China
